NettetHow Much Meat Can You Get From A Moose? A 1,600-lb (726-kg) moose will dress out at about 950 lbs (431 kg), yielding approximately 500 lbs (227 kg) of meat. Alaskans and nonresidents annually harvest 6,000 to 8,000 moose, which translates into about 3.5 million pounds of usable meat. Only bull moose have antlers. Nettet5. des. 2024 · A nice size doe will trip the scale at 125-128. I take pride in boning out a deer and try not to waste anything. 30-32 pounds of meat when it’s all said and done. The only bones remaining are the rear shanks. If you have never roasted deer shanks you are missing out on some great eating.

Nettet30. des. 2024 · Generally, a single deer will yield between 30 and 70 pounds of meat, depending on its size and the hunter’s efficiency in processing.
